The E/I Commissioning Lead is responsible to support the project in area of Electrical and Instrumentation system
Commissioning. The position will come on board to support the project in all phases of onshore and offshore Construction and Commissioning execution.


The position will come onboard to support the Execute phase and all phases of onshore and offshore Construction and
Commissioning.


- The position will support the Define and Execute phases and their scopes of work. This will include influencing the
Engineering team to have Commissioning-in-design at the Metairie office.

- Responsibilities are to produce deliverables starting at Define and ending after startup. While in engineering design, the position will work within the engineering organization to give input to the final IFC design, produce plans and drawing to support the commissioning scopes of the project. Review and application of engineering and vendor documents in development of System Commissioning Procedures (SCP's), with possible feedback to engineering based on review and use of these items. The position will review 3rd party procedures as needed for the project.

- During Fabrication the position will make regular field trips to the location to support the site-based Commissioning Technicians' activities including participation in MC walkdowns and punch listing, audits of Pre-Commissioning checks (B check sheets), participation in 3rd party activities (such as MCC and Control system equipment testing), and during execution of Dynamic System Commissioning Procedures.

- During offshore commissioning this position may support the site-based offshore Commissioning team as requested, and as they execute Offshore Commissioning. This position will support the update of, and adherence to, the Onshore and Offshore Commissioning Logic Sequence (Part of the Shell CSU Commissioning Plan), and Preservation Plan (Transportation and Long-Term Storage). Of upmost importance is maintaining the highest vigilance for Health, Safety and the Environment which could include safety observations and interventions of unsafe acts.


Key responsibilities:


* Produce Dynamic Commissioning Procedures for Electrical and Instrumentation Systems. Work with the M/P
Commissioning Lead to include E/I aspects in multi-discipline procedures. Support review, revision, and approval
of procedures by Engineering and the client.
* Produce, or support producing with client, the system's Performance Test Procedure.
* FAT attendance at vendor locations where required.
* Identification of Commissioning Spares for all project POs and ordering of spares through the Procurement group
(preparing POs).
* Ensure compliance with engineering procedures, International codes, standards & approved codes of practice as
they relate to Commissioning activities.
* Review of Pre-Commissioning procedures created by 3rd party contractor detailed work packs.
* Coordinate Engineering discipline transfer of data to the 3rd party Completions Management Systems (CMS).
* Provide input into the overall project plans and schedules, ensuring it is possible to achieve agreed to schedule
(adequate resources and durations).
* Review and comment on all vendor documents related to Electrical and Instrumentation equipment including
datasheets, GA's, BOM's, test procedures (FATs).
* Support the site-based Commissioning team in the development of the requirements and timing for materials,
resources, and external services, for onshore and offshore pre-commissioning and commissioning activities to
ensure these requirements are secured.
* Support the startup of the project through the client CSU and Operations team in the execution of Start-up
activities and Performance Testing where required.
